Indulge in gyoza on a stick at this new Japanese street food spot in Calgary

Another day, another tasty-looking restaurant that we can’t wait to check out for ourselves! This January, despite the chill, people have flocked to Tori-K Express, a new Calgary spot with ice-cold boba and street food eats.

Offering dishes made popular in Japan, Tork-K is fast, fresh and incredibly affordable with items starting at just $5.99.

From karaage to katsu, sandwiches and Terimayo dogs, customers can chow down on a variety of treats – most of which are made to order and served with a side of salad, fries gyoza on a stick or cheesy corn – but don’t forget to grab a drink!

With 14 milk-tea flavours to choose from, this NW spot is sure to become a sip-friendly staple.

Interested in popping by? Tori K is open from 12 pm to 9 pm every day of the week, so check them out!

TORI-K EXPRESS, CALGARY

Where: 1015 Centre St Nw, Calgary
